Transaction 15621e2f0c9f77ee97a7af4f20715305393c752d51a7b59c76bf44347642dab3
1 Input
1 Output
-
15621e2f0c9f77ee97a7af4f20715305393c752d51a7b59c76bf44347642dab3:0
- value
- 6755038
- script pubkey
- OP_0 OP_PUSHBYTES_20 72c89982da7e4e975e0bf4e9f73a2d7d74b85d70
- address
- bc1qwtyfnqk60e8fwhst7n5lww3d046tshtsrdhjru